Outcome of long-term hospitalization for asthma in children

Long-term hospitalizations significantly reduce medical resource use in children with severe, poorly controlled asthma. This approach improves outcomes for pediatric patients unresponsive to standard outpatient care.

Background:

  • Long-term hospital programs for severe pediatric asthma have existed since the 1950s.
  • Effectiveness of these programs has not been systematically studied.
  • Children referred often have severe asthma and significant psychologic issues.

Purpose of the Study:

  • To determine the outcomes of children with severe asthma and psychologic problems after long-term hospitalization.
  • To assess the impact on medical resource utilization.

Main Methods:

  • Retrospective study of 103 children discharged consecutively after long-term hospitalization.
  • Analysis of medical resource use (hospitalizations, days, ER visits, physician visits) in the year before and after hospitalization.

Main Results:

  • Significant reductions in asthma-related hospitalizations (-34%), hospital days (-39%), ER visits (-46%), and physician visits (-42%) were observed post-hospitalization.
  • A composite score of medical resource use decreased by 30% (p < 0.0001).
  • 83% of children required continuous or frequent intermittent steroids.

Conclusions:

  • Long-term hospitalization is associated with improved medical resource utilization in children with severe asthma refractory to outpatient management.
  • This intervention appears effective for a complex pediatric asthma population.
